X-Git-Url: https://git.saurik.com/apt.git/blobdiff_plain/0f3150e7040f45565b459a1390606bc2f714f6a8..c8ec5ab764e90565b58ba5f55f4d9d6939b44c69:/configure.ac diff --git a/configure.ac b/configure.ac index ebffea465..feba7be61 100644 --- a/configure.ac +++ b/configure.ac @@ -91,7 +91,7 @@ AC_CHECK_LIB(curl, curl_easy_init, AC_LANG_PUSH([C++]) AC_CHECK_HEADER(gtest/gtest.h,, - AC_MSG_ERROR([failed: I need gtest to build tests]), + AC_MSG_WARN([failed: I need gtest (packaged as libgtest-dev) for unit testing]), ) AC_LANG_POP([C++]) @@ -172,6 +172,14 @@ AC_EGREP_HEADER(h_errno, netdb.h, [AC_MSG_RESULT(normal)], [AC_MSG_ERROR("not found.")]) ]) + +dnl check for setuid checking function +AC_CHECK_FUNCS(getresuid getresgid setresuid setresgid) +AC_SUBST(HAVE_GETRESUID) +AC_SUBST(HAVE_GETRESGID) +AC_SUBST(HAVE_SETRESUID) +AC_SUBST(HAVE_SETRESGID) + dnl Check for doxygen AC_PATH_PROG(DOXYGEN, doxygen)